birth

A1
Pronunciation
/bɜːθ/
/bɝθ/
Noun
5 definition(s)
1 Definition

The process of childbearing; the beginning of life.

2 Definition

An instance of childbirth.

Example Sentences
  • Intersex babies account for roughly one per cent of all births.
3 Definition

A beginning or start; a point of origin.

Example Sentences
  • the birth of an empire
4 Definition

The circumstances of one's background, ancestry, or upbringing.

Example Sentences
  • He was of noble birth, but fortune had not favored him.
5 Definition

That which is born.

Verb
2 definition(s)
1 Definition

To bear or give birth to (a child).

2 Definition

To produce, give rise to.

Adjective
1 definition(s)
1 Definition

A familial relationship established by childbirth.

Example Sentences
  • Her birth father left when she was a baby; she was raised by her mother and stepfather.
